Saints at Texans GAMEDAY THREAD
 
Join in on this tread to talk about the New Orleans Saints and their potent defense with offense lead by Derek Carr visit the Houston Texans to take on their offense led by CJ Stroud in what could be a battle to see which stagnant rushing attacks break out.

Where: NRG Stadium Houston, Texas
When: Sunday October 15, 2023 NOON
TV: FOX
Radio: WWL AM and FM

There is a reason. Justifying his salary to manage Mickey Loomis' reputation as a wizard who never makes mistakes. Hill failed as a TE with 77 total receiving yards in 2022 after ML's genius creative unprecedented contract to give him $25 million if he was a full time QB or $10 million if he was a TE, which of course any random athletic dude like Hill, James, or O'Neil could succeed at, in theory. So if Taysom Hill is not a TE, and he is not a starting QB, and you don't pay $10 million a year for a special teams specialist, Loomis has to set a quota for Hill's snaps at QB to get him wildcat yards to justify the salary. Loomis knows that if Hill is required to get wildcat snaps, he will generate some big plays against weak defenses that will keep the discussion open about his value and make the contract harder to criticize, even if Hill's wildcat act only works against bad defenses we would have beat anyway, takes big plays away from Carr and the rest of the offense, and hurts us against good teams.
